Accelerator based neutron source for boron neutron capture therapy

This paper describes the current state of acceleration neutron sources for boron neutron capture therapy (BNCT), and introduces cyclotron-based epithermal neutron source at the Kyoto University reactor. The accelerator neutron sources for BNCT are classified by the energy of protons or deuterons used in reaction and acceleration, as well by the type of targets. The classification by the energy is as follows; (1) D-D, D-T fusion reaction, (2) low-energy protons (< 3 MeV), (3) medium energy protons (3 MeV < proton energy < 11 MeV), and high energy protons (>11 MeV). In (2), electrostatic accelerator or high-frequency accelerator is used, and a system using lithium as a target is studied. In (3), a system using beryllium as a target is studied. In (4), neutron sources using a tungsten or beryllium target have been proposed. In the cyclotron-based epithermal neutron sources in the Kyoto University reactor, by paying attention to 30 MeV proton projectile beryllium reaction, high energy neutrons are decelerated and shaped to the epithermal neutrons suitable for medical treatment. The deceleration system is composed of lead and iron, fast neutrons up to 28 MeV are decelerated with small absorption. The shaping system is composed of aluminum and calcium fluoride, and they are shaped in the epithermal neutron region. The spectrum obtained by the accelerator has a peak of 10-20 keV, and harder than the spectrum of the Kyoto University reactor neutron. Epithermal neutron flux is higher in the accelerator neutron sources by about 1.5 times. (A.O.)
